Veteran Crew Chief Eric Lane Joins Cruz Pedregon Racing

Veteran nitro tuner Eric Lane has been named co-crew chief on the Snap-On Tools Dodge Charger of two-time NHRA Funny Car champion Cruz Pedregon for the 2020 NHRA Mello Yello Drag Racing Series season.

Lane, who has played a role in 30 national event victories and two world championships, has job-shadowed some of the sport’s most accomplished figures, including Austin Coil, Jimmy Prock, and Rahn Tobler. Most recently, he teamed with Bob Tasca III in reigniting his Funny Car program. Lane will be joined in his new role by co-crew chief Nick Casertano, with whom he worked at Tasca Racing.

“I am excited to join Cruz Pedregon Racing,” said Lane. “There is a strong team here and I think we’re ready to take that next step forward in 2020. I can’t wait to get to Phoenix to begin testing and getting the Snap-on Tools Dodge Charger back into Victory Lane this season.”

Pedregon, who has 35 career Funny Car victories and two championships (1992 and 2008), endured one of his career-worst seasons in 2019, earning just seven round wins and a lone semifinal appearance, resulting in a regular-season finish outside of the Countdown to the Championship top 10.

“Last season was about building a strong team foundation and bringing on Eric only strengthens that foundation,” said Pedregon. “We’ve had some talented people with us, but I think Eric also brings the right fit for our team. I think Nick, Eric and I will match up well to the competition and I look forward to taking the Snap-on Tools Dodge to the winner’s circle in 2020.”

Lane began his career with Gary Densham in 1998 after his graduation from Universal Technical Institute. Lane followed Densham to John Force Racing in 2001, where he had the opportunity to work and learn from Jimmy Prock.He later worked for Don Schumacher Racing alongside Tobler before joining the Tasca team in 2018.
